16,466
社区成员
发帖
与我相关
我的任务
分享
void CsymmetryImageDlg::OnBnClickedOpenimage()
{
CFileDialog fileDlg(true, (LPCTSTR)_T("图形文件"), (LPCTSTR)_T("*.*"), OFN_HIDEREADONLY, (LPCTSTR)_T("图形文件|*.*"), NULL);
fileDlg.DoModal();
m_imagePath.SetWindowText(fileDlg.GetPathName());
HBITMAP hBitmap = (HBITMAP)::LoadImage(NULL, fileDlg.GetPathName(), IMAGE_BITMAP, 0, 0, LR_LOADFROMFILE);
m_pictureBox.SetBitmap(hBitmap);
UpdateData();
}
CFileDialog fileDlg(true, (LPCTSTR)_T("图形文件"), (LPCTSTR)_T("*.*"), OFN_HIDEREADONLY, (LPCTSTR)_T("图形文件|*.*"), NULL);
if (fileDlg.DoModal() == IDOK)
{
m_imagePath.SetWindowText(fileDlg.GetPathName());
HBITMAP hBitmap = (HBITMAP)::LoadImage(NULL, fileDlg.GetPathName(), IMAGE_BITMAP, 0, 0, LR_LOADFROMFILE);
m_pictureBox.SetBitmap(hBitmap);
}
UpdateData(FALSE);